Collaborative International Dictionary (GCIDE)
Turko

n.; pl. Turkos [ F. turco. ] One of a body of native Algerian tirailleurs in the French army, dressed as a Turk. [ Written also Turco. ] [ 1913 Webster ]

Turko-Iranian

pr. a. (Ethnol.) Designating, or pert. to, a mixed racial type including the Afghans, and characterized chiefly by stature above mean, fair complexion, dark, or sometimes gray, eyes, brachycephaly, and very long, prominent, and moderately narrow nose. [ Webster 1913 Suppl. ]

Turko-Iranian

pr. n. A member of any race of the Turko-Iranian type. [ Webster 1913 Suppl. ]
